Club Delphi  
    FTP   CCD     Buscar   Trucos   Trabajo   Foros

Retroceder   Foros Club Delphi > Principal > Impresión
Registrarse FAQ Miembros Calendario Guía de estilo Temas de Hoy

Herramientas Buscar en Tema Desplegado
Antiguo 07-04-2009
Avatar de jcarteagaf
[jcarteagaf] jcarteagaf is offline
Miembro Premium
Registrado: abr 2006
Ubicación: La Paz, Bolivia
Posts: 651
Poder: 19
jcarteagaf Va por buen camino
Tengo un procedimiento que crea labels en un reporte de QuickReport, el código es el siguiente:

Código Delphi [-]
procedure CrearQRLabel(var xLabel : TQRLabel;qrReporte : TQuickRep;sCaption : String;
                      iLeft,iTop,iwidth : smallint;
                      bPadre : TQRBand;bSize : Boolean;
                      iAlinear : Smallint);
  xLabel := TQRLabel.Create(Application);
  with xLabel do
    Caption := sCaption;
    Autosize := bSize;
    Left := iLeft;
    Top := iTop;
    Width := iWidth;
    Parent := bPadre;
    ParentReport := qrReporte;
    Enabled := true;
    visible := true;
    ParentFont := true;
    Transparent := true;
    Height := Parent.Height;
    case iAlinear of
    0 : Alignment := taLeftJustify;
    1 : Alignment := taRightJustify;
    2 : Alignment := taCenter;

Parametro 1,un control de tipo QRLabel
Parametro 2 El nombre de tu reporte
Parametro 3 El valor de la propiedad Caption
Parametro 4 La posición izquierda
Parametro 5 La Posicion superior
Parametro 6 El ancho del label
Parametro 7 La banda en la que aparecera el label
Parametro 8 Si es true, el label aumentara/reducira su tamaño segun el contenido
parametro 9 A que lado se alinea el contenido: 0=Izquierda, 1= Derecha,2=Centro

Un ejemplo de como llamar a este procedimiento es el siguiente:

Código Delphi [-]
   xLabelCta : TQRLabel;

      CrearQRLabel(xLabelCuenta,qrCuentas,'Nombre de la cuenta',

Espero que te sirva

Responder Con Cita

Normas de Publicación
no Puedes crear nuevos temas
no Puedes responder a temas
no Puedes adjuntar archivos
no Puedes editar tus mensajes

El código vB está habilitado
Las caritas están habilitado
Código [IMG] está habilitado
Código HTML está deshabilitado
Saltar a Foro

Temas Similares
Tema Autor Foro Respuestas Último mensaje
QuickReport y creacion de paginas en tiempo de ejecución Torreblanca Impresión 2 19-12-2007 05:49:44
¿Existe alguna propiedad que haga visible QRDBText y QRLabel en tiempo de ejcucion?? nuri Varios 3 05-08-2005 19:00:54
Ajustar QRLabel en Quickreport Carlex Impresión 2 24-06-2005 16:21:05
Imprimir qrlabel en vertical con QuickReport aig Impresión 16 07-02-2005 20:07:19
Problemas con Dbase añadiendo campos en ejecucion yair Tablas planas 5 18-08-2004 21:01:09

La franja horaria es GMT +2. Ahora son las 04:49:09.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i
Copyright 1996-2007 Club Delphi